    What to Look for in a Chicago Real Estate Agent Before You Hire: Essential Qualities for Success

    JustinBy JustinApril 6, 2025No Comments6 Mins Read

    Navigating Chicago’s competitive real estate market requires a skilled professional by your side. The right real estate agent can make the difference between finding your dream property and settling for less than ideal options. They bring local market knowledge, negotiation skills, and access to listings that might not be publicly available.

    When selecting a Chicago real estate agent, prioritize those with a proven track record in your target neighborhoods, strong communication skills, and transparency about their commission structure. Look for realtors who listen to your needs and demonstrate patience throughout the process, rather than pushing for quick decisions that benefit their commission.

    Chicago’s diverse neighborhoods each have unique characteristics that influence property values and investment potential. A realtor who specializes in your desired area will understand these nuances and can provide insights about schools, transportation, development plans, and other factors that impact long-term property value. This expertise becomes particularly valuable when you’re relocating from out of town or exploring unfamiliar neighborhoods.

    Qualifications and Credentials of a Chicago Real Estate Agent

    Selecting a real estate agent with proper qualifications ensures you receive expert guidance throughout your property transaction. These credentials verify an agent’s knowledge of Chicago’s unique housing market and their commitment to professional standards.

    Licensing and Professional Training

    All Chicago real estate agents must possess a valid Illinois real estate license. This requires completing 75 hours of pre-licensing education from an approved institution and passing the state licensing exam.

    Agents should also pursue continuing education to maintain their license and stay current with market trends. Look for agents who have invested in specialized training beyond the basics, such as Accredited Buyer’s Representative (ABR) or Certified Residential Specialist (CRS) designations.

    Many qualified agents also have degrees in real estate, business, or related fields. While not mandatory, this additional education demonstrates deeper knowledge of property transactions and negotiations.

    When interviewing potential agents, don’t hesitate to ask about their licensing status and professional development. Experienced agents will readily share this information and explain how their training benefits clients.

    Membership in the National Association of Realtors

    Not all real estate agents are Realtors. The title “Realtor” specifically indicates membership in the National Association of Realtors (NAR), which holds members to a strict Code of Ethics.

    NAR members commit to protecting client interests, presenting truthful advertising, and disclosing property defects. This ethical standard provides additional consumer protection beyond state requirements.

    In Chicago, look for agents who belong to the Chicago Association of Realtors, the local NAR chapter. This membership grants access to advanced market data and networking opportunities that benefit clients.

    Realtors typically display the NAR logo on their business cards and marketing materials. You can verify membership through the NAR website or by asking the agent directly about their affiliation.

    Key Factors When Selecting a Real Estate Agent

    Choosing the right real estate agent in Chicago requires evaluating several critical elements that directly impact your home buying or selling experience. Prioritizing agents with local expertise, proven success, and transparent fee structures will help ensure a smoother transaction.

    Experience in Residential Real Estate

    An agent’s experience level in residential real estate significantly affects their ability to navigate complex transactions. Look for agents who have worked in the Chicago market for at least 3-5 years and have completed numerous transactions similar to yours.

    Specialized experience matters tremendously. An agent who primarily sells luxury high-rises may not be ideal if you’re looking for a single-family home in the suburbs. Similarly, a first-time buyer specialist might not have the expertise needed to sell a multi-million dollar property.

    Check how many transactions they complete annually. Active agents who close 10-15+ deals per year typically have sharper skills and better market awareness than those who work part-time or close fewer sales.

    Ask potential agents about their experience handling challenges similar to what your transaction might face, such as competitive bidding situations or negotiating repairs after inspections.

    Reputation and Sales Track Record

    A strong sales track record provides objective evidence of an agent’s capabilities. Request information about their average days on market compared to local averages and their list-to-sale price ratios.

    Key performance indicators to examine:

    • Average days on market for their listings
    • Percentage of asking price their clients typically receive
    • Number of completed transactions in the past year
    • Client retention and referral rates

    Online reviews offer valuable insights into an agent’s working style and reliability. Check platforms like Zillow, Realtor.com, and Google for consistent positive feedback patterns.

    Professional recognition can indicate exceptional performance. Look for designations like Chicago Association of Realtors Top Producer or membership in prestigious real estate groups that require proven sales volumes.

    Ask for references from recent clients who had similar needs to yours. Speaking directly with past clients provides unfiltered perspectives on the agent’s strengths and weaknesses.

    Understanding of the Chicago Real Estate Market

    Chicago’s real estate market varies dramatically by neighborhood, requiring agents with specific local knowledge. An effective agent should demonstrate in-depth understanding of pricing trends, school districts, and development plans in your target areas.

    The agent should articulate clear insights about neighborhood-specific factors like:

    • Recent sales comparables and pricing trends
    • Local school performance and boundaries
    • Transportation access and commute times
    • Community amenities and future development plans

    Test their knowledge by asking detailed questions about your preferred neighborhoods. Truly knowledgeable agents can discuss micro-market conditions at the block-by-block level, not just broad neighborhood generalizations.

    Market timing awareness is crucial. Your agent should understand seasonal patterns in Chicago’s real estate cycles and how they affect pricing and inventory in different neighborhoods.

    Connections with other local professionals matter. Established Chicago agents maintain networks with lenders, inspectors, and attorneys who understand local nuances and can facilitate smoother transactions.

    Commission and Costs

    Real estate agent commission structures typically range from 5-6% of the sales price in Chicago, usually split between buying and selling agents. While this percentage seems standard, it’s important to understand exactly what services are included.

    Commission rates are negotiable, particularly for higher-priced properties. However, be wary of agents who immediately offer significantly reduced rates, as this may indicate they’ll provide reduced services or attention.

    Questions to ask about commission:

    • Is the commission percentage fixed or tiered based on sale price?
    • What specific marketing activities are included?
    • Are there any additional fees beyond the commission?
    • How is commission handled if you find a buyer yourself?

    Value should outweigh cost considerations. A skilled agent who negotiates effectively might cost a standard commission but secure a selling price that more than offsets their fee.

    Some agents offer alternative fee structures, such as flat-fee or à la carte services. These arrangements may work for experienced sellers but typically provide fewer services than full-commission relationships.
